Difficult Interview – Overall Negative Experience – No – Tue, 13 Sep 2016

Interviewed Sep 2,016 in Columbus, OH (took 14 days)
After some e-mail correspondence and an eventual phone interview... I was invited to attend one of their infamous hiring events. This was the farthest I'd ever gotten in their hiring process so I thought I had a decent chance this time. I was also one of the best dressed at the event so I thought I was a shoe in. They invite you in to the store, after hours, with a bunch of other potential candidates and have you interact with each other. They show you videos, play little 'games' and they watch you closely while you interact with your fellow candidates. Like a lab rat running through a maze. I honestly don't know what the key to getting hired is since I felt I did fairly well but got an e-mail 24 hours later saying they decided to go with other candidates. The best advice I can give you is to try to be as outgoing and as amenable as possible. Smile a lot, laugh a lot, and try to make them remember you. Other than that, don't get your hopes up. You can know everything there is to know about Apple products and they still won't let you in unless you make an impression.
